Campari Group today is a major player in the global branded spirits industry, with a portfolio of over 50 premium and super premium brands, marketed and distributed in over 190 markets around the world, with leading positions in Europe and the Americas.
Headquartered in Milan, Italy, Campari Group owns 22 plants worldwide and has its own distribution network in 22 countries, and employs approximately 4,000 people.
Shares of the parent company Davide Campari - Milano N.V. are listed on the Italian Stock Exchange since 2001. Campari Group is today the sixth-largest player worldwide in the premium spirits industry.

Skills & Competencies
- Technical & Functional Expertise
- SAP (PP, PM, MM) – Deep understanding of SAP modules relevant to manufacturing is essential for system integration and process optimization; other SAP modules knowledge is a plus
- MES Systems – Hands-on experience with Manufacturing Execution Systems (MES) is essential for managing shop floor operations and data
- Lean Manufacturing – Practical experience or certification in Lean principles is required to drive continuous improvement initiatives
Project Management – Proven ability to lead complex projects across multiple geographies and functions. - Business Acumen – Strong grasp of end-to-end manufacturing workflows, including production, maintenance, and quality.
- OT Tools & Standards – Familiarity with SCADA systems and OT cybersecurity standards (e.g., NIS2, ISA-95) is a plus for ensuring secure and compliant operations.
